Maximo Scheduler 7.5.x - Target Q3 2013
Optimization: “Finding an alternative with the most cost effective or highest achievable performance under the given constraints by maximizing desired factors and minimizing undesired ones.”
New Optimization Models
• Transforms laborious, manual and time consuming tasks into faster automated processes so users can focus on more strategic concerns.
• Based on iLog research - optimization will enable 5 -15% cost savings for our clients.
• Enables the completion of work based on business requirements. For example - limited overtime, low costs.
• Improves resource utilization.
• Increases work efficiencies to improve our client’s service delivery.
• Improves the ability to respond quickly to emergency situations.
Add capabilities to support optimization models, automated scheduling and routing
Value Added

Advanced Analytics and Optimization- Driving Business Decisions
Based on: Competing on Analytics, Davenport and Harris, 2007Degree of Complexity
Com
petit
ive
Adv
anta
ge
Standard Reporting
Ad hoc reporting
Query/drill down
Alerts
Simulation
Forecasting
Predictive modeling
Optimization
What exactly is the problem?
What will happen next if ?
What if these trends continue?
What could happen…. ?
What actions are needed?
How many, how often, where?
What happened?
Stochastic Optimization
Descriptive
Prescriptive
Predictive
How can we achieve the best outcome?
How can we achieve the best outcome including the effects of variability?
